Description The University of Texas Southwestern Medical Center, Department of Internal Medicine, Division of Infectious Diseases & Geographic Medicine, is seeking applicants for a faculty position at the Assistant Professor level and above. Candidates will be expected to develop an independently funded basic science, translational science, or clinical research program in the field of HIV research. The research program is expected to produce peer-reviewed scientific manuscripts in high impact journals, and the successful candidate is expected to obtain extramural NIH funding support for research, attend and present national and international scientific conferences, and develop an international scientific reputation in the field of infectious diseases and HIV research. The successful candidate is also expected to participate in programmatic research development in the division and on the campus. In addition to their work in the laboratory, this candidate is expected to teach in appropriate courses and provide lectures to enhance the experience and exposure of learners to infectious diseases.
